This has been the best pet carrier I’ve used so far! I have two pups, and this was my first time trying it out over the holidays. I flew with Southwest, which allows only two pets per carrier (per person), and I was flying solo. I have a 12lb Pomeranian mix and a 6lb Shih Tzu, and they both fit comfortably! They had enough room to move around, turn, and get cozy. I was even able to toss in two small toys and an extra cushion at the bottom (though it wasn’t really necessary).Since I have chronic back pain, having wheels was a must for me. The pull-up handle is a bit flimsy, but once the carrier has weight in it, it stabilizes. That said, it can be a little awkward to maneuver, especially if you’re in a hurry. The Velcro straps make it super easy to detach from the wheels, and if I need to move quickly, I just grab the hand straps instead of using the pull-up bar.Side Note: If you’re flying Southwest, they only allow two carry-on items (a personal item and one other bag), and they’re usually strict about it. I walk onto the plane with the wheels attached and then remove them once I’m at my seat, no issues so far!

My rescue cat is terrified of pet carriers due to past trauma (to the point of sometimes urinating out of fear), but she genuinely loves this one. She was significantly less stressed when I was rolling it like a suitcase as opposed to carrying it by the straps like a typical carrier. In fact, the only time she ever meowed or seemed upset was when I had to occasionally pick it up to get over steps. Otherwise, though, she was quiet and generally content, even though we had to travel on a crowded bus.She’s only been to the vet in it, so I’ve yet to take her on a plane or any long-distance journey, but I plan to in the next few months and will update this review afterwards.

This carrier is soft sided and fits under Southwest airplanes' seats, but rigid enough to provide protection for my cat while in transit. During layovers, there are multiple zipper openings to allow for petting, hydration and treats/tranquilizer administration.Each zippered section has a clip that secures both ends of the zipper so kitty's paws cannot open them. Peace of mind!I purchased a lightweight leash and clipped it to the anchored clip inside the carrier (and clipped the leash to a cat-friendly harness) so kitty was able to get up and move around as well as pop out of the top for petting during layovers without the fear of her getting away.For cat parents, you will appreciate this---when we got home (I had to transport her from east coast to American Southwest with three airport connections because my mother passed away and I promised to take care of kitty)...kitty goes into it willingly to sleep in it while she gets used to being in my home. She feels it is a safe zone as she acclimates to her new environment.This is a sturdy carrier and, honestly, I will puchase more for my other kitties who loath the front-loading, hard-sided carriers.It folds flat when not needed. Can't say enough good things for kitty use. Little doggies, not sure if it is strong enough for an anxious pet.P.S. ask your vet for mild tranquilizer when transporting long distances. Ours was a 12 hour travel day. Those meds helped her stay relatively calm...and when she was calm, I was calm(er). Hope this helps. OH, and we got the pink carrier.
